On 14 Jan 2016 7:59 AM, "Matt Riedemann" <mrie...@linux.vnet.ibm.com> wrote:

I'm formally proposing that the nova-stable-maint team [1] adds Tony
Breeds to the core team.

I don't have a way to track review status on stable branches, but there
are review numbers from gerrit for stable/liberty [2] and stable/kilo [3].

I know that Tony does a lot of stable branch reviews and knows the
backport policy well, and he's also helped out numerous times over the last
year or so with fixing stable branch QA / CI issues (think gate wedge
failures in stable/juno over the last 6 months). So I think Tony would be a
great addition to the team.

So for those on the team already, please reply with a +1 or -1 vote.
